Commit 54fd8665 authored by Jörg Thalheim's avatar Jörg Thalheim
Browse files

nixos/harmonia: set extra-allowed-users

This fixes the case where users enable harmonia but also have allowed-users set.
Having extra-allowed-users is a no-op when nix.settings.allowed-users is set to "*" (the default)
parent 6fe1a0f6
Loading
Loading
Loading
Loading
+2 −0
Original line number Diff line number Diff line
@@ -28,6 +28,8 @@ in
  };

  config = lib.mkIf cfg.enable {
    nix.settings.extra-allowed-users = [ "harmonia" ];

    systemd.services.harmonia = {
      description = "harmonia binary cache service";